Quick note on holiday hours at Pellgrove Court: between the 24th and the 2nd we open 09:30–15:00, and the side entrance stays shut. Any visitors outside those hours need a named host waiting in the lobby. If the shutter hasn't lifted when you arrive, use the override panel with the code below.

turnstile pass: bdg-YEOZLM-79341408

Action item (support): PedalFlow rebalancer overshot the Harrow Quay docks during the outage because stale demand scores weren't aged out. Fix shipped; rebalance batches now capped and score decay enforced. Support: if riders report empty docks repeating, check decay settings before escalating to eng. Do not hand-edit truck routes. The constants now governing batch size, decay, and cooldown are as follows.

constants for yaduf-fahag:
BUDGETS = {
    "kelix": 528,
    "briwyn": 734,
}

Ticket #4412 — Configuration drift on Brimway broker upgrade

During the Quillhopper 3.2 message broker upgrade, we found that the staging and production nodes had drifted apart: staging carried manual edits to queue depth and heartbeat intervals that were never committed back to the Fernbach config repo. Before the support team approves the remaining node upgrades, please verify each host against the canonical settings and flag any mismatch. For reference, the values we consider authoritative for the post-upgrade state are as follows.

service settings:
holix:
  log_level: debug
  metrics_host: metrics.holix.qorvelsys.internal
  pin: 5386
  pool_size: 16

Welcome to the Tollgate payments team. You'll notice our integration suite occasionally fails on the settlement tests — most of these are timing flakes from the sandbox ledger, not real bugs. If a customer escalation references a failed deploy, first check whether the failures are on the known-flaky list before assuming the release was blocked. Retries are automatic; three consecutive failures means a genuine problem. The flaky-test list and retry policy are maintained on the internal page.

wiki page, bawig-yawep: https://jenkins.nelvrotech.local/ticket/build/projects/view/view/pages/view/a285c2b5588ad4f337d9b5f2